Bahrain property transactions, April 2026
April 2026 sits among the ten busiest months in the registry since 2019, with 1,053 registered sales worth BD 146.4M. Buri led the month with 129 sales, 12% of everything that traded. Land did the heavy lifting: 514 sales at a median of BD 78,468. The single biggest cheque: BD 10,292,415 for a building in Sea Front, Manama.
Every number on this page is a registered, completed sale. Nothing here is an asking price.
